Another tanker with Azerbaijani oil to arrive at Port of Odessa this week

A tanker loaded with 85,000 tons of crude oil by SOCAR for Belarus is expected to arrive at the port of Odessa (Ukraine) on August 4-5, Report informs, citing the Belarusian media.
Alexander Tishenko, a spokesman for Belneftekhim, noted that the tanker left the port of Supsa (Black Sea, Georgia) on August 2.
In 2020, SOCAR plans to transport up to 1 million tons of oil for the Belarusian Belneftekhim Concern.
